Abstract

This paper presents an approach to the analysis of multiple motions in video, which combines frequency and spatial domain information in a new manner. The tasks of interest are finding the number of moving objects, velocity estimation, object tracking, and motion segmentation. We propose a novel, hybrid approach, which avoids problems of spatial domain methods, like sensitivity to illumination changes or great computational cost, but also uses spatial information for precise object localization. Experiments with synthetic and real sequences, show both the possibilities and limitations of this approach.
